Handover Note — Regional Sales Review

Marta, here is the state of play on the Caldwyn region review. Q3 figures are reconciled except for the Fenbrook distributor accounts, which await credit-note adjustments. Torvale branch underperformed target by 9%; Ashmere overdelivered, mostly on the Lenvo product line. The finance team has the working file and expects your sign-off on provisions by month end. Flag anything unusual to Deren in controlling. The strategic note relevant to next year's territory plan follows below.

board note of kawip-yajof: The renewal with Zorixox Group closes at $10 million a year, 15 percent below the last contract. Project Druix slips by a full year because of the tooling delay.

## Changed defaults

Heads up: the Ledgerline tax-rate lookup cache now defaults to a 15-minute TTL instead of 24 hours. Turns out rates in the Veldt County sandbox were going stale mid-demo, which was embarrassing. Eviction is now LRU rather than FIFO, and the cache warms on boot. If you're reviewing, check that nothing hardcodes the old TTL. The new defaults land as follows.

deployment values, bajop-taweg:
holwyn:
  log_level: debug
  metrics_host: metrics.holwyn.zemvarsys.internal
  pool_size: 32

**Ticket: Brindlecast assignment drift**

New folks, heads up: the Brindlecast A/B assignment service occasionally hands users a different variant after a session refresh. Looks like the hashing seed gets re-read from config on each deploy instead of staying pinned per experiment. Impact is small but it muddies conversion numbers for the Tollgate pricing test. Repro steps are in the linked doc; fix should pin the seed at experiment creation. The offending deploy's trace token is pasted below.

build token for bageg-yahof: htk3_673

**Facilities Ticket – Holiday Opening Hours, Dunmore Wharf site**

Night shift: over the Brightfest break (24th to 2nd) the main reception at Dunmore Wharf is unstaffed and the front doors lock at 18:00 instead of 22:00. Access after that is via the riverside entrance only. Cleaning crews from Opaline Services have been told to buzz through on the intercom. Bin collections shift to Tuesdays for the duration. For the riverside entrance, use your badge plus the override code below.

badge for bahop-tajof: bdg-SYX-0